软件质量度量指标v10.doc

  1. 1、本文档共14页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
软件质量指标度量 V 1.0 2012.3 目录 1 综述 3 1.1 编写目的 3 1.2 阅读指南 3 2 软件质量指标 4 2.1 需求功能点覆盖率 4 2.2 用例执行覆盖率 4 2.3 缺陷修复率(截至于**年*月*日) 5 2.4 缺陷遗留个数(截至于**年*月*日) 5 2.5 缺陷分布统计(模块缺陷率) 5 2.6 缺陷分布统计(严重缺陷率) 6 2.7 缺陷密度及收敛 7 3 测试过程质量指标 9 3.1 缺陷探测率 9 3.2 有效缺陷率 9 3.1 用例执行效率 10 3.2 缺陷发现率 10 4 交付质量指标 12 4.1 加载回退率 12 4.2 故障回退率 12 5 版本说明 13 综述 编写目的 本文档主要为测试经理、测试组长/测试人员、技术负责人、项目经理、开发人员等提供软件质量、测试质量、交付质量等衡量依据。通过不同指标的目标设定、过程跟踪、结果分析,为当期被测产品的质量提供可参考的数据,也为后续测试提供数据的基础积累,并作为制定方法流程的依据。 阅读指南 软件测试质量指标主要针对研发项目、商务项目被测产品出具数据度量。 测试过程质量指标主要为测试经理、测试组长对测试人员的测试执行质量出具数据度量。 交付质量主要为新需求的交付质量出具数据度量。 三者可单独使用,也可结合使用。 软件质量指标 需求功能点覆盖率 【需求覆盖率】 :计算测试用例总数之和除以与之一一对应的功能点数之和,主要查看是否有功能点遗漏测试的情况。 【公式】:∑测试用例数(个) / ∑功能点(个) 说明:用例覆盖需求矩阵,一个需求对应多个功能点。 【数据来源】:《联通集中集团客户业务支撑系统销售管理用户需求说明书》《联通集中集团客户业务支撑系统销售管理需求跟踪矩阵》 【计算结果】需求覆盖率=113/8=14.13 用例执行覆盖率 【用例执行覆盖率】: 计算测试用例执行总数除以与之一一对应的测试数之和,主要查看是否有测试用例执行遗漏或有效的情况。 【公式】:∑执行的测试用例个数(个) / ∑测试用例个数(个)*100% 【数据来源】:《iSMS测试进度跟踪表》 【计算结果】:用例执行覆盖率=100% 功能模块 测试用例个数 执行的测试用例个数 用例覆盖率 XX模块线索管理 14 14 100% XX模块创建 14 14 100% XX模块信息管理 41 41 100% XX模块审批 5 5 100% Xx模块立项 20 20 100% Xx模块信息管理 9 9 100% Xx模块管理 8 8 100% Xx模块综合查询 2 2 100% 总计 113 113 100% 缺陷修复率(截至于**年*月*日) 【缺陷修复率】 计算已修复(关闭)的缺陷总数除以有效缺陷总数,主要查看是否有测试用例执行遗漏或有效的情况。 【公式】:∑修复(关闭)的缺陷数量(个) / ∑有效缺陷数量(个) 【数据来源】:从公司内部缺陷管理系统中导出数据: 【计算结果】:缺陷修复率=206/216*100%=95% 缺陷遗留个数(截至于**年*月*日) 【缺陷遗留个数】统计待分配、待修改、重新处理的缺陷数量 【公式】:待分配+待修改+reopen状态的缺陷 【数据来源】:从公司内部缺陷管理系统中导出数据 【计算结果】:缺陷遗留个数=10,且为C类以下bug(建议性缺陷) 缺陷分布统计(模块缺陷率) 【模块缺陷率】 :计算各模块的缺陷数除以总体缺陷之和,主要查看模块的质量的情况。 说明:此指标不能单纯看结果,要结合实际情况进行分析,如模块的粒度是否划分均匀,模块的重要性,模块包含的内容是否更容易发现bug等。 【公式】:本模块的缺陷数(个) / ∑各模块的缺陷数(个)*100% 【数据来源】:QC管理平台 【计算结果】可通过导出表格、分析图形的方式来度量结果 模块名 缺陷数 模块缺陷率 模块1 10 10/50*100%=20% 模块2 20 20/50*100%=40% 模块3 20 20/50*100%=40% 总数 50 缺陷分布统计(严重缺陷率) 【模块缺陷率】 :计算各模块的严重缺陷数除以总体缺陷之和,主要查看模块的质量的情况。 说明:此指标不能单纯看结果,要结合实际情况进行分析,如模块的粒度是否划分均匀,模块的重要性,模块包含的内容是否更容易发现bug等。 【公式】:本模块的严重缺陷数(个) / ∑各模块的严重缺陷数(个)*100% 【数据来源】:QC管理平台 【计算结果】可通过导出表格、分析图形的方式来度量结果 模块名 严重缺陷数 严重缺陷率 模块1 1 1/5*100%=20% 模块2 2 2/5*100%=40% 模块3 2 2/5*100%=40% 总数

文档评论(0)

xiaofei2001129 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档